Question 40495: The length of a rectangle is 2cm more than twice its width. If the perimeter of the rectangle is 52cm, find the dimensions of the rectangle.

Length = 2w + 2
Width = w
Equation:
2w + 2l = 52
2w + 2(2w + 2) = 52
2w + 4w + 4 = 52
6w = 48
w = 8
The width is eight units, and the length is 18 units.
